What Does Clinical Research Involve? 

Clinical research involves studying the effects of treatments or interventions on humans in order to gain a better understanding of how these treatments work. This can range from researching a new drug therapy to testing the safety and effectiveness of a medical device or procedure. Clinical research can also involve examining the risks associated with particular treatments or interventions, as well as their potential benefits. 

Clinical research typically follows a four-step process known as the clinical trial cycle. This includes planning and designing the study; collecting data; analyzing results; and interpreting findings. Each step requires careful consideration and execution in order to ensure accurate results that can be used to inform future decisions about treatment options for patients. 

Why Is Clinical Research Important? 

Clinical research plays an essential role in modern medicine by allowing us to continually refine our understanding of disease states, risks, treatments, and procedures. By conducting rigorous scientific studies on human subjects, researchers are able to identify new ways to diagnose and treat illnesses more effectively than ever before. This allows doctors to make more informed decisions about patient care based on evidence-based medicine rather than relying solely on anecdotal evidence or questionable assumptions about what works best for certain conditions or diseases. 

In addition, clinical research provides valuable insights into how different drugs interact with each other or how various medications affect specific patient populations—information that could not be obtained through laboratory experiments alone. This helps healthcare providers make more informed decisions when prescribing medications or developing treatment plans for their patients, resulting in improved outcomes for those receiving care. 

Finally, clinical research helps us understand how certain lifestyle choices influence health outcomes over time—from diet and exercise habits to stress levels—allowing us to develop better preventive measures for individuals at risk for chronic disease or other health issues down the line.
